Role profile:

The Finance, Risk and Controls team is charged with the design and build of a UK SOX compliant controls framework. This includes the design and implementation of controls, testing of those controls and serving as a 2nd line of defence function for management. The team is part of the larger LSEG Finance organization, and reports to the Group Controller. The Senior Associate will be part of the team that performs the testing of financial controls - design and implementation (D&I) and effectiveness. The role reports to the Manager, Cash-In Process Tower.

WHAT YOU&aposLL BE DOING:

- Perform Design & Implementation and Operating Effectiveness assurance (controls testing) program.
- Work with control owners to identify, design and conduct the management assessment of internal controls.
- Liaise with and support 1LoD with control framework changes. Evaluation and remediation of control exceptions.
- Manage MetricStream, including the quarterly Attestation process. Design & support business requirements for MetricStream system of record for controls testing and ensure ongoing proper use and support.
- Liaise with and support 1LoD with design and implementation of Key Control Indicators (KCIs) and Key Risk indicators (KRIs)
- Collaborate with the external audit team, operational management, and business owners to coordinate the audits and drive to resolution identified issues.
- Support the quarterly controls attestation process, ensuring that control attributes are up to date and reflect previous responses.
- Support process improvement and control optimization projects
- Support UAT within Metric Stream and Oracle
